What is transarterial chemoembolization?
This cancer treatment technique is a minimally invasive procedure aimed at blocking the supply of oxygen and nutrients to the tumor. The procedure is performed in the operating room, through a small puncture in the femoral artery. Using a catheter, a special substance is delivered directly to the main vessel that feeds the tumor.
During embolization, the blood vessel supplying the tumor is simply blocked. With the more modern method – chemoembolization, physicians additionally inject a special antitumor substance into the vessel. Thus, due to the combination of several mechanisms of action, chemoembolization has a more pronounced antitumor effect compared with conventional embolization.
